Do Your Best & Be Professional
“Being a professional is not a position strictly monitored by income or a high profile career. I believe it is a superior standard of behaviour and image portrayed by an individual, regardless of their chosen occupation.” ~ Laurie H. Jeffers
Professionalism is not limited to professions such as medicine, law, architecture, or engineering. Instead, professionalism is to be expected from all people who work and hold a job.
Take action:
– Every day at work, commit to doing your best for all customers and all co-workers.
– Have high standards for completing your work and have high expectations of yourself to do your best and be professional at all times.
